Planning a Hardwood Floor Installation in Wichita
A hardwood floor installation typically doesn't require a permit in Wichita, which simplifies planning. However, always confirm with the local building department before starting, especially for structural changes. Expect the project to take 3-7 days to complete.
A hardwood floor installation is a complex project best left to licensed professionals. In Wichita, skilled contractors charge an average of $28.04/hr, and the specialized nature of this work means cutting corners on labor can lead to costly rework.
